Texas AG ends lawsuit after work-study programs promise to protect ‘religious freedoms’
A lawsuit accusing three Texas work-study programs of discrimination has been dismissed after Attorney General Ken Paxton said he was assured that “religious freedoms” are being protected. The lawsuit took issue with language requiring that students be employed in “nonpartisan and non-sectarian activities.” However, Paxton said the language is no longer a problem in a notice to dismiss… Source
